4/2/12 Weekly Check-In


Starting Weight: 195.1
Previous Weight: 191.4
Current Weight: 191.6
Total Weight Change: - 3.5

Getting on the scale this morning I was extremely nervous.  Over the last week my aunt was in town visiting us.  As soon as she heard that we were doing Weight Watchers, exercising, and trying to eat healthy she immediately started complaining.  This was supposed to be vacation, and it seemed that in her mind it was ludicrous to expect her to eat healthy while she was here.  Mind you my mom (who was also visiting) made all of the food that was extremely delicious.  But my aunt wanted to go out one night to eat and elected to go for Southern fried food, and a second night she sent us out to dinner to Outback.  Again, delicious, appreciated, but not exactly the best options all around.  Add to that I am very bloated today (I hate being a woman), and it's just a miracle that I only gained .2 pounds.

My exercise has also not been particularly on point.  Again, it's very difficult to try to exercise, even in your own home, when you have someone who seems irritated about it sitting right behind you.  Even our daily walks came to a stop because it seemed wrong to leave her here when she didn't want to.  

Don't get me wrong, I love my aunt and I am so glad that she came to visit.  It has just opened my eyes to how much someone in your home can influence the decisions that you make for yourself.  Whether it is a guest, a spouse, or someone else who lives with you, if they are not supportive of a healthy eating, active lifestyle it can be very difficult to stick to your plans.  And reflecting on this past week has also helped me see that the most important thing any of us can do is be responsible to our choices first and everyone else second.
